FORMATION OF HYDRAZINE FROM THE RADIOLYSIS OF AMMONIA IN THE PRESENCE OF MINERAL SOLIDS

The formation of hydrazine from the Co/sup 60/ gamma radiolysis of ammonia in the presence of mineral solids was investigated. Sorbed ammonia on Linde molecular sieve 13X powder, binder free, (sodium aluminosilicate structure) indicated a maximum G value for hydrazine formation of 0.99 based on energy absorbed in ammonia alone. This is 12.4 times the value obtained by radiolysis of anhydrous liquid ammonia. However, the rate of hydrazine formation with sorbed ammonia on the molecular sieve is found to be only 1.2 to 3.3 times that in liquid ammonia, and is dose dependent. An energy transfer mechanism was postulated. (auth)
